The XXIV Olympic Winter Games Closes Successfully in Beijing Xi Jinping, Li Keqiang, Li Zhanshu, Wang Yang, Wang Huning, Zhao Leji, Han Zheng, Wang Qishan, and IOC President Thomas Bach Attend the Closing Ceremony

2022-02-21 19:28


On the evening of February 20, 2022, the closing ceremony of the XXIV Olympic Winter Games was held grandly at the National Stadium. Party and state leaders including Xi Jinping, Li Keqiang, Li Zhanshu, Wang Yang, Wang Huning, Zhao Leji, Han Zheng and Wang Qishan, as well as President of the International Olympic Committee (IOC) Thomas Bach, attended the closing ceremony.

From 2008 when the century-old Olympic dream came true, to 2022 when the city joined hands with the Olympic Movement again, Beijing has become the first city ever to host both the summer and winter editions of the Olympic Games. Over the past 16 days, Beijing has witnessed the glory and dream of competitive sports and embodied the solidarity and friendship of human society. Under the Olympic flag, nearly 3,000 athletes from 91 countries and regions have outperformed themselves at full stretch. They have broken two world records and 17 Olympic Winter Games records, playing a brilliant movement of "Faster, Higher, Stronger-Together". Despite the impact of the pandemic, China has made great efforts to host a streamlined, safe and splendid Olympic Winter Games. Its top-line venues and facilities, as well as excellent organization and service, have won plaudits from the Olympic family and the international community. With nine golds, four silvers and two bronzes, the Chinese delegation has set new records for the number of both golds and medals won at a single Olympic Winter Games. It ranked third at the gold medal table, the country's best result since it participated in the Games in 1980.

Against the backdrop of the dark sky at night, the National Stadium was beautifully lit in rich colors and full of a warm atmosphere.

With the tune of "Peace - a Community with a Shared future", Xi Jinping, his wife Peng Liyuan, and Bach stepped onto the rostrum and waved to the audience, drawing rapturous applause from them.

At 8:00 p.m. sharp, the closing ceremony started with the opening performance "Lighting the Emblem". Children carrying snowflake-shaped lanterns lit up the emblem of "Winter" on the venue according to the Chinese tradition of celebrating the Lantern Festival with festive lanterns.

All stood up. With the magnificent national anthem of the People's Republic of China, the bright five-star red flag was hoisted slowly.

A huge pattern of Chinese knot appeared on the venue, and flag bearers walked into the venue with the flags of 91 delegations participating in this Olympic Winter Games. With the classic tune of Ode to Joy, representatives of athletes entered the venue. The audience expressed warm congratulations and hearty respect to the athletes with applause and cheers.

The short video "2022 and Me", which reproduces the splendid moments of athletes excelling themselves with great passion and tenacity, was played on the big screen. Subsequently, awards were given to the winners of Women's 30km Mass Start Free and Men's 50km Mass Start Free, both in the discipline of cross-country skiing.

The sincere smiling faces of volunteers were continuously presented on the big screen. On behalf of all athletes, the newly elected members of the IOC Athletes' Commission paid tribute to the six representatives of volunteers and expressed sincere gratitude to the numerous volunteers. The "Recognition of Volunteers" protocol was first introduced to the world at the Beijing 2008 Olympic Summer Games, and has been a part of closing ceremonies ever since. During this Winter Games, tens of thousands of volunteers have won universal praise for their hard work and warm service.

The IOC short video "Powered by Belief", which vividly demonstrates the Olympic motto of "Faster, Higher, Stronger-Together", was played on the big screen.

It's time to bid farewell as the grand event is drawing to a close. Chinese people living the ancient times often bid farewell with a willow twig. 365 ordinary people from all walks of life and of different ages each holding a willow twig gathered in the center of the venue, representing 365 days of longing throughout the year. A white beam was lit up from the center of the venue, forming a monument of light that props up the Olympic Cauldron "Big Snowflake". The short video "2022 and Us", which records the warm scenes of the Olympic Winter Olympics, was played on the big screen.

Subsequently, the ceremony of hoisting the Greek national flag and playing the Greek national anthem was held.

The Olympic flag was lowered slowly to the Olympic anthem sung again by children from the mountainous area of Fuping, Hebei Province.

The handover ceremony of the Olympic flag began. Mayor of Beijing Chen Jining waved the Olympic flag and handed it to IOC President Bach, who afterward handed it to Giuseppe Sala, Mayor of Milan, and Gianpietro Ghedina, Mayor of Cortina d'Ampezzo. The two cities are the hosts of the next Olympic Winter Games.

The Italian national anthem was played and the Italian national flag was hoisted. Milan and Cortina d'Ampezzo presented a wonderful artistic segment "Duality, Together".

Later, President of the Beijing Organising Committee for the 2022 Olympic and Paralympic Winter Games Cai Qi delivered a speech, saying that in these unforgettable 16 days, athletes from all corners of the world have excelled themselves in the races and impressed the audience with the charm of sports, interpreting the Olympic motto of "Faster, Higher, Stronger-Together". Members of the Olympic family have worked together, and various media outlets have covered the Games in an all-encompassing manner, presenting to the world every wonderful moment inside and outside the Games venues. I would like to thank all the friends who have participated in, supported and dedicated themselves to the Games. You also embodied the wonderful Games. Beijing has shown unique charm as the first city ever to host both the summer and winter editions of the Olympic Games. This Winter Games opened a new era of global ice and snow sports. Let us remember this unforgettable moment of the Winter Games and work together for a better future for mankind.

IOC President Bach delivered a speech. He said, the Olympic Villages were outstanding. The venues - magnificent. The organisation - extraordinary. Our deepest thanks and gratitude go to the Organising Committee, the public authorities and all our Chinese partners and friends. With the truly exceptional Olympic Winter Games Beijing 2022, we welcome China as a winter sports country. In the end, Bach declared the XXIV Olympic Winter Games closed, and called upon the youth of the world to assemble four years from now in Milan and Cortina d'Ampezzo to celebrate the XXV Olympic Winter Games.

As this Winter Games drew to a close, the short video "Farewell! Together for a Shared Future!" was played on the big screen, leaving indelible marks on the moment of the Chinese people bidding farewell reluctantly to the guests from all over the world.

At 9:35 p.m., the moving theme song of the Beijing 2008 Olympic Summer Games "You and Me" sounded again, and the sparkling Olympic rings rose from the center of the venue. The Olympic Cauldron "Big Snowflake" was lowered slowly, and the Olympic flame that has burned for 16 days gradually went out to the ethereal singing of "Snowflake".

Grand fireworks shot up in the sky, making the shape of five rings over the stadium and the words "One Family" both in Chinese and English. Singing, applauses and cheers resounded through the sky, making the National Stadium a sea of joy.
